The video was enough to get the internet in an uproar. A protest march by pro-choice advocates passes by a group of men standing on a stoop.
One man, dressed in an FDNY sweatshirt, provokes the crowd, shouting: “Not your body, not your choice. Your body is mine . . . The courts have decided. You lose.”
Dozens of commenters took to social media to demand FDNY terminate, discipline or otherwise muzzle the man. Defenders said he should speak his mind and is a first ammedment hero. The only problem? He’s not really a firefighter, the FDNY clarified.
And remember, the U.S. Supreme Court hasn’t actually even ruled anything yet.
